American Conservatives Take A Victory Lap After Brexit Vote [View all]

The U.K. voted on Thursday to leave the European Union, favoring a campaign driven by a groundswell of nationalist, anti-immigrant sentiments that don't look so different from those powering Donald Trump's campaign.

While the vote sparked a global economic panic and drove Prime Minister David Cameron to announce he would step down, it was cause for major celebration among some American conservatives.

Here are just a few of their responses:
